Back to Portfolio

E-Commerce Platform

A comprehensive e-commerce platform built from the ground up to handle high-volume transactions, inventory management, and customer analytics. The platform features a modern, responsive design with advanced search capabilities and seamless payment processing.

Client:TechMart Solutions
Year:2024
Duration:6 months
Status:Completed
E-Commerce Platform

The Challenge

TechMart Solutions needed a scalable e-commerce platform that could handle their growing customer base and complex inventory requirements. Their existing system was outdated and couldn't support their business growth.

Key Requirements

  • Scalable architecture for high traffic
  • Real-time inventory management
  • Secure payment processing
  • Mobile-responsive design
  • Advanced analytics and reporting

Our Solution

We developed a modern, cloud-based e-commerce platform using React and Node.js, with PostgreSQL for data management and AWS for hosting. The platform includes advanced features like real-time inventory tracking, automated order processing, and comprehensive analytics.

Architecture Highlights

  • • Microservices architecture for scalability
  • • RESTful API design for flexibility
  • • Cloud-native deployment on AWS
  • • Redis caching for performance
  • • Automated CI/CD pipeline

Technologies Used

We leveraged modern technologies to build a robust and scalable platform

React

Frontend framework for dynamic user interfaces

Node.js

Backend runtime for server-side logic

PostgreSQL

Relational database for data storage

Stripe API

Payment processing integration

AWS

Cloud hosting and services

Redis

Caching and session management

Docker

Containerization for deployment

Nginx

Web server and load balancing

Key Features

Comprehensive features designed to enhance user experience and business operations

Advanced Shopping Cart

Persistent cart with save for later functionality and guest checkout options

Secure Payment Processing

Multiple payment methods with PCI compliance and fraud detection

Inventory Management

Real-time inventory tracking with automated reorder alerts

Analytics Dashboard

Comprehensive sales analytics and customer behavior insights

Admin Panel

Intuitive admin interface for product and order management

Cloud Integration

Scalable cloud infrastructure with automatic scaling capabilities

Project Timeline

A structured approach to deliver the project on time and within budget

1

Discovery & Planning

2 weeks

Requirements gathering, system architecture design, and project planning

2

UI/UX Design

3 weeks

User interface design, user experience optimization, and prototype development

3

Backend Development

8 weeks

API development, database design, and server-side logic implementation

4

Frontend Development

6 weeks

User interface implementation, responsive design, and frontend optimization

5

Integration & Testing

4 weeks

Payment integration, system testing, and performance optimization

6

Deployment & Launch

1 week

Production deployment, final testing, and go-live support

Project Results

Measurable outcomes that demonstrate the success of our solution

300%

Increase in online sales within 6 months

50%

Reduction in order processing time

99.9%

Uptime achieved with cloud infrastructure

85%

Improvement in customer satisfaction scores

Ready to Transform Your Business?

Let's discuss how we can create a custom solution for your business needs.

AI Assistant

🤖 AI-Powered

Hello! I'm your AI-powered Hallmark assistant. I have comprehensive knowledge about our ICT Solutions, Commercial Printing, and Health & Industrial Solutions. How can I help you today?